COMMERCE — Texas A&M University-Commerce athletics has appointed Heather Morgan as the director of sponsorship and ticket sales through its partnership with Taymar Sales U.

Morgan arrives to A&M-Commerce following a year-long stint at Arkansas as an account executive, with a focus on group sales. She generated over $400,000 in revenue in her first nine months, which included new season tickets, group sales and single game tickets for nine sports.

As part of its partnership with A&M-Commerce, Taymar Sales U. is tasked with handling sponsorship and multimedia sales along with outbound ticket sales and operations for Lion Athletics.

'I am excited to join A&M-Commerce as the athletic department is growing on all fronts,' said Morgan. 'It is a great community that anyone would be lucky to be a part of. I am looking forward to seeing the department's continued growth and successes.'

Prior to working at Arkansas, Morgan was an account executive with the Memphis Grizzlies, exceeding revenue goals in both seasons that she was in Memphis. She also received the Wolf of Beale award for most revenue generated six times and the Charlie Hustle award for most outbound production eight times.

She has also worked with the Texas Legends, University of Arkansas Razorback Hockey Club, and Learfield IMG College.

A native of Carrollton, Morgan received bachelor's degree in recreation and sport management as well as her master's in recreation and sport management from Arkansas. She resides in Fate with her husband, Konnor Hall, and their two dogs.
